  • Abstract
    A new coding scheme for dithered halftone pictures, called `pattern length´ coding, is proposed. This scheme is based on the fact that, in dithered pictures, some special horizontal bit-patterns frequently take place. Counting the pattern strings provides coding efficiency that is as good as any other scheme presented so far. In addition, this scheme is suitable for pictures which have both ordinary document areas and halftone areas, thus keeping better compatibility with standard facsimile coding schemes.
